Summary: Just Plain Awful
Comment: Knowing that this movie came, at least partially, from the same stable that brought us the Scary Movie franchise and the Date Movie effort, I knew exactly what to expect in terms of content.

From the very beginning of the film you're subjected to ham-fisted pop culture references and "gross out" vomit and sex scenes which the earlier fims set the standard for. Now let me just get this straight, I love all the above when it's done well, think Superbad as a recent example, but sadly Meet the Spartans fails to be funny, AT ALL.

It's just plain awful, there's really no need to describe in detail why!

The jokes are none existent.

The script is shockingly bad.

Put simply, this film is a triumph of marketing over film-making. I've been an Amazon member for years but never have I felt compelled to warn people away from a film as I have after sitting, entirely unentertained, through such a piece of garbage as this.

Of course I understand that humour is a subjective thing and everyone has their own view on that, but seriously, if you find this as funny as some of the other reviews have suggested, consider medication.

Avoid. AT ALL COSTS!
